Hungerford Group Camp is located at P98F+WP, Paris, MI 49338, USA, within the Huron-Manistee National Forests. This placement in Mecosta County, near the charming community of Paris, provides a relatively accessible yet wonderfully secluded setting for campers. For those driving from various parts of Michigan, the campground can be reached by taking M-20 west from Big Rapids for about 8.5 miles to Cypress Ave, then heading north on Cypress Ave for 0.5 miles. A right turn onto Hungerford Lake Drive for another 0.5 miles, followed by a 2-mile journey north on Forest Road 5134, will lead you directly to the group campsite.

Hungerford Group Camp offers a focused set of services designed specifically for larger groups and equestrian campers, enhancing their stay within the Manistee National Forest. These amenities cater to the unique needs of group and horse-friendly camping.

Services Offered:

  • Large Group Campsites: The group campground features a capacity for up to 64 people, with each of the 8 individual sites accommodating 1 horse trailer, 2 vehicles, and 8 people, making it ideal for large gatherings.
  • Electrical Hookups: Many sites within the group camp (and potentially some individual sites) are equipped with 30 AMP RV hookups, providing comfort in a rustic setting.
  • Water Access: While potable water may require a 5,000-watt generator for group sites, there are shared water spigots across the property for convenience. Water is also available for horses at all campgrounds.
  • Toilets: Restroom facilities are available, typically described as rustic toilets or outhouses, aligning with the National Forest camping experience.
  • Picnic Tables and Fire Rings: Each campsite comes with a sturdy picnic table and a fire ring, perfect for meals and campfires under the stars. Firewood is often available for use.
  • Horse Tie-Out Areas and Trailer Parking: Crucial for equestrian campers, the sites are designed to accommodate horse trailers and provide areas for tying out horses.
  • Community Fire Pit: A large central fire pit offers a gathering space for stories and s'mores, fostering a communal atmosphere.
  • Heated Outdoor Shower: A notable amenity mentioned by visitors is a heated outdoor shower, a welcome comfort after a day on the trails.
  • Sanitation: Manure pits are available for equestrian campers, and general trash disposal facilities are present.

Features / Highlights:

  • Extensive Multi-Use Trail System: The campground provides direct access to over 50 miles of marked trails within the Hungerford Recreation Area. These trails are specifically designated for horseback riding (blue diamonds with horses), mountain biking (blue diamonds with bike symbols), and hiking, offering diverse opportunities for exploration.
  • Secluded and Private Sites: Reviews emphasize the privacy of the sites, with many campers noting they felt "very secluded" and enjoyed a "very quiet" environment, perfect for true nature lovers.
  • Horse-Friendly Infrastructure: As an "Equestrian Group Campsite," it features large, flat sites with ample room for horse trailers and portable corrals, along with specific amenities like manure pits and water for horses, making it an ideal choice for horse owners.
  • Balance of Rustic & Comfort: Campers appreciate the blend of remote wilderness with essential amenities like electricity and an outdoor heated shower, offering a comfortable experience without sacrificing the natural setting.
  • Wildlife Viewing: The heavily wooded acres within the Manistee National Forest offer abundant opportunities to observe local wildlife, including wild turkey families and even black bears (as noted by a reviewer).
  • "You Are Here" Maps: To aid navigation on the extensive trail system, "You Are Here" maps are located at every trail junction, ensuring visitors can confidently explore.
  • Proximity to Lakes: Although horses are not allowed in or around them, several small lakes like Hungerford Lake, Toogood Lake, and Mud Lake are nearby, offering opportunities for fishing (bass, pike, panfish) and boating with a public boat ramp at Hungerford Lake.
  • Stargazing: The remote location with considerable tree cover provides fantastic opportunities for stargazing, with clear views of the night sky.
  • Managed by US Forest Service & HTRA: The Hungerford Recreation Area is operated by the Huron-Manistee National Forest, with trails maintained in conjunction with the Hungerford Trail Riders Association (HTRA), indicating dedicated care for the facilities.
